Blackberry Peach Whiskey Sour
Susannah Brinkley
Mint, blackberries and peaches come together for a fresh summer cocktail.

Ingredients
4
ripe blackberries
plus more for garnish
3 to 4
slices
peach
plus more for garnish
2 to 3
mint leaves
2
teaspoons
honey
1
ounce
bourbon whiskey
1
egg white
ice
Instructions
In a cocktail shaker, muddle blackberries, peach slices and a sprig of mint until very juicy. Use a spoon to remove and discard spent fruit.
Add honey, whiskey and egg white, then top with ice. Shake vigorously. Mixture should be frothy.
Strain into an old-fashioned or a sour glass. Garnish with a peach slice and a blackberry.
